INTERNAL MEMO — Finance Team Only

Re: Term Sheet from Caldrey Systems

Caldrey's revised term sheet arrived Tuesday. Key points: a three-year supply commitment, volume rebates tiered at 8% and 12%, and an exclusivity clause covering the Velmora product line. Lena Harwick has flagged the exclusivity language as potentially restrictive given our pipeline with other partners. Please model cash impact under both tiers before Friday's review. Our position going into negotiations is noted below.

board note of kahag-baguf: The finance team signed off on a budget of $419.2 million for Project Gorvan.

Board Briefing — Q4 Cash-Flow Snapshot

Short version: Quillon Fabrics ends Q4 with a modest cash cushion, roughly 6% above plan. Receivables tightened nicely, though the Dunmore expansion ate more working capital than expected. No covenant worries. We'll trim capex slightly going into spring. The forward-looking piece is in the note just below.

board note of kafof-yahag: Druaelox Foods plans to raise the Holwyn list price by 35 percent in July.

## Break-Glass Access: Firmlane Update Channel

If the Firmlane firmware update channel gets wedged (signing service down, rollouts frozen), new folks should know we have a break-glass path. It bypasses the normal approval queue and pushes directly to the staging ring — never production. Page a senior before using it, log everything in the incident doc, and keep the session short. To unlock the break-glass vault, use the passphrase below.

strongbox words: drudor-aldael-gilath-wenmir-silwyn-queniel-tameth